tokenim官方下载|tokenim官网|tokenim最新版APP下载|tokenim钱包下载|tokenim钱包安卓版|tokenim正版app下载|你的通用数字钱包 tokenim官方下载|tokenim官网|tokenim最新版APP下载|tokenim钱包下载|tokenim钱包安卓版|tokenim正版app下载|你的通用数字钱包
  • 首页
  • 特点
  • 数字圈
  • 区块链
  • 联系我们

快讯

    主页 > 区块链 >

数字货币PHP钱包源码:创建安全高效的数字资产

2025-06-06 07:58:12
数字货币PHP钱包源码:创建安全高效的数字资产管理工具/
数字货币, PHP钱包, 源码/guanjianci

随着数字货币市场的迅猛发展,越来越多的人开始涉及到数字资产的管理和投资。而在各种数字货币中,PHP作为一种流行的开发语言,其灵活性和易用性使得开发数字货币钱包的需求日益增长。本文将详细介绍数字货币PHP钱包源码的相关知识,包括如何构建功能完善的数字货币钱包、潜在的安全性问题、以及常见的开发挑战等。通过深入解析这些内容,旨在帮助开发者更好地理解和使用数字货币PHP钱包源码。

问题1:什么是数字货币PHP钱包,如何运作?
数字货币PHP钱包是一个基于PHP编程语言开发的钱包,用于存储、发送和接收数字货币。它通过与区块链网络的连接,能够实现对账户余额的查询、交易的发起和记录的更新。数字货币钱包的核心运作原理在于生成和管理私钥与公钥。

公钥是用户的地址,任何人都能使用它向用户发送数字货币,而私钥则是用户控制其数字资产的密钥,必须妥善保管,任何人获得私钥便可以控制该账户的所有资产。钱包使用加密技术来确保私钥的安全性,通常采用对称加密或非对称加密的方法。

在功能方面,数字货币PHP钱包可以支持多种操作,如接收、发送、查看交易记录以及转换不同类型的数字货币。其后台通常需要接入相应的区块链API接口,以实现与区块链的交互。用户的数字货币余额信息、交易历史记录等也需要实时更新,以保证钱包内信息的准确性。

问题2:如何开发一个功能齐全的数字货币PHP钱包?
要开发一个功能齐全的数字货币PHP钱包,首先需要明确其基本组件和架构设计。通常,数字货币钱包的架构可以分为用户界面层、业务逻辑层和数据层三个部分。

1. **用户界面层**:这个层面的开发主要集中在网站的前端展示和用户交互设计,通常使用HTML、CSS和JavaScript等技术实现。要确保用户界面友好、简洁,便于用户快速上手。

2. **业务逻辑层**:这一层是钱包的核心,负责处理用户的请求,如生成地址、发送交易、查询余额等。开发者需要编写相应的PHP代码,对接区块链API,处理钱包的业务逻辑。同时,还需考虑到交易的安全性,确保用户资金不被盗取。

3. **数据层**:这一层主要负责存储用户数据,如钱包地址、交易记录、用户信息等。通常需要一个数据库系统(如MySQL)来管理这些数据,并确保数据的安全性和完整性。

在开发过程中,还需特别关注安全性,包括对私人密钥的保护、交易信息的加密、输入验证等,以防止SQL注入、XSS等攻击。

问题3:数字货币PHP钱包的安全性应该如何保障?
在开发数字货币PHP钱包时,安全性是至关重要的考虑因素。由于数字货币一旦丢失或被盗,无法通过传统方式追回,因此需要采取多种措施来保障钱包的安全性。

1. **私人密钥管理**:用户的私人密钥是钱包安全的重中之重。开发时应考虑以加密方式存储私人密钥,并尽可能将其保存在用户的本地环境中,而不是服务器上。可以考虑使用硬件钱包或冷钱包,以降低被黑客攻击的风险。

2. **多重身份验证**:在用户进行重要操作(如提现或大额交易)时,可以要求其进行多重身份验证,例如短信验证码、邮箱验证等,以提高安全性。

3. **数据加密**:对于所有用户的敏感信息,比如账号、交易记录等,都应实施加密存储。使用HTTPS协议以确保网络通信的安全性,防止数据在传输过程中被截获。

4. **防护措施**:设置防火墙和入侵检测系统,实时监测应用的状态,及时发现并响应可疑活动。此外,定期进行安全审计,修补潜在漏洞。

问题4:使用PHP开发数字货币钱包的优势与劣势是什么?
使用PHP开发数字货币钱包有其独特的优势与劣势,下面进行详细分析:

优势:
1. **易于学习与使用**:PHP是一种脚本语言,语法相对简单,开发者可以快速上手,尤其适合初学者。
2. **丰富的框架与库**:PHP拥有众多的开发框架(如Laravel, CodeIgniter),以及多种用于与区块链交互的第三方库,使得开发过程高效便捷。
3. **良好的网站集成性**:PHP最初就是为Web开发设计的,能够与HTML、CSS等前端技术无缝对接,非常适合构建数字货币钱包的用户界面。

劣势:
1. **性能限制**:相较于一些编译语言,PHP在高并发情况下的性能表现可能较差,可能无法满足高流量网站的需求。
2. **安全性挑战**:由于其开源特性,PHP程序容易受到黑客攻击,如果不对代码进行严格审计,可能会引发安全隐患。
3. **现代化支持不足**:随着技术的发展,PHP在某些现代化开发架构(如微服务)中的支持可能不如其他语言。对于需要高并发和高可用性的系统,PHP可能不是最佳选择。

问题5:数字货币钱包开发过程中常见的挑战与解决方案
在进行数字货币钱包开发时,开发者常常会面临以下挑战:

1. **技术选择**:随着技术的快速变化,如何选择合适的开发框架和工具是一个难题。建议开发者在项目初期进行充分的技术调研与评估,根据项目需求选择合适的技术栈。

2. **安全性问题**:正如之前所提到的,安全性是开发数字货币钱包的关键。解决方案包括使用多层保护机制、进行代码审计、选择安全的存储方式等。

3. **用户体验**:用户界面的设计直接影响用户的使用感受。解决方案是在设计阶段进行用户调研,了解目标用户的需求,设计出友好、易用的界面。

4. **合规性问题**:随着各国对数字货币的监管日益严格,开发者需要确保其钱包符合当地的法律法规,避免因合规问题导致法律风险。

5. **性能**:在交易量激增时,如何确保系统的高可用性与性能是一个挑战。可以通过搭建高可用架构、数据库和负载均衡等手段来解决这一问题。

总结来说,开发一个安全且功能完备的数字货币PHP钱包并非易事,但只要掌握了核心知识和技术,认真对待每一个细节,便可以成功构建出能有效满足用户需求的数字货币管理工具。随着市场需求的不断增长,数字货币钱包的发展前景也将更加广阔。数字货币PHP钱包源码:创建安全高效的数字资产管理工具/
数字货币, PHP钱包, 源码/guanjianci

随着数字货币市场的迅猛发展,越来越多的人开始涉及到数字资产的管理和投资。而在各种数字货币中,PHP作为一种流行的开发语言,其灵活性和易用性使得开发数字货币钱包的需求日益增长。本文将详细介绍数字货币PHP钱包源码的相关知识,包括如何构建功能完善的数字货币钱包、潜在的安全性问题、以及常见的开发挑战等。通过深入解析这些内容,旨在帮助开发者更好地理解和使用数字货币PHP钱包源码。

问题1:什么是数字货币PHP钱包,如何运作?
数字货币PHP钱包是一个基于PHP编程语言开发的钱包,用于存储、发送和接收数字货币。它通过与区块链网络的连接,能够实现对账户余额的查询、交易的发起和记录的更新。数字货币钱包的核心运作原理在于生成和管理私钥与公钥。

公钥是用户的地址,任何人都能使用它向用户发送数字货币,而私钥则是用户控制其数字资产的密钥,必须妥善保管,任何人获得私钥便可以控制该账户的所有资产。钱包使用加密技术来确保私钥的安全性,通常采用对称加密或非对称加密的方法。

在功能方面,数字货币PHP钱包可以支持多种操作,如接收、发送、查看交易记录以及转换不同类型的数字货币。其后台通常需要接入相应的区块链API接口,以实现与区块链的交互。用户的数字货币余额信息、交易历史记录等也需要实时更新,以保证钱包内信息的准确性。

问题2:如何开发一个功能齐全的数字货币PHP钱包?
要开发一个功能齐全的数字货币PHP钱包,首先需要明确其基本组件和架构设计。通常,数字货币钱包的架构可以分为用户界面层、业务逻辑层和数据层三个部分。

1. **用户界面层**:这个层面的开发主要集中在网站的前端展示和用户交互设计,通常使用HTML、CSS和JavaScript等技术实现。要确保用户界面友好、简洁,便于用户快速上手。

2. **业务逻辑层**:这一层是钱包的核心,负责处理用户的请求,如生成地址、发送交易、查询余额等。开发者需要编写相应的PHP代码,对接区块链API,处理钱包的业务逻辑。同时,还需考虑到交易的安全性,确保用户资金不被盗取。

3. **数据层**:这一层主要负责存储用户数据,如钱包地址、交易记录、用户信息等。通常需要一个数据库系统(如MySQL)来管理这些数据,并确保数据的安全性和完整性。

在开发过程中,还需特别关注安全性,包括对私人密钥的保护、交易信息的加密、输入验证等,以防止SQL注入、XSS等攻击。

问题3:数字货币PHP钱包的安全性应该如何保障?
在开发数字货币PHP钱包时,安全性是至关重要的考虑因素。由于数字货币一旦丢失或被盗,无法通过传统方式追回,因此需要采取多种措施来保障钱包的安全性。

1. **私人密钥管理**:用户的私人密钥是钱包安全的重中之重。开发时应考虑以加密方式存储私人密钥,并尽可能将其保存在用户的本地环境中,而不是服务器上。可以考虑使用硬件钱包或冷钱包,以降低被黑客攻击的风险。

2. **多重身份验证**:在用户进行重要操作(如提现或大额交易)时,可以要求其进行多重身份验证,例如短信验证码、邮箱验证等,以提高安全性。

3. **数据加密**:对于所有用户的敏感信息,比如账号、交易记录等,都应实施加密存储。使用HTTPS协议以确保网络通信的安全性,防止数据在传输过程中被截获。

4. **防护措施**:设置防火墙和入侵检测系统,实时监测应用的状态,及时发现并响应可疑活动。此外,定期进行安全审计,修补潜在漏洞。

问题4:使用PHP开发数字货币钱包的优势与劣势是什么?
使用PHP开发数字货币钱包有其独特的优势与劣势,下面进行详细分析:

优势:
1. **易于学习与使用**:PHP是一种脚本语言,语法相对简单,开发者可以快速上手,尤其适合初学者。
2. **丰富的框架与库**:PHP拥有众多的开发框架(如Laravel, CodeIgniter),以及多种用于与区块链交互的第三方库,使得开发过程高效便捷。
3. **良好的网站集成性**:PHP最初就是为Web开发设计的,能够与HTML、CSS等前端技术无缝对接,非常适合构建数字货币钱包的用户界面。

劣势:
1. **性能限制**:相较于一些编译语言,PHP在高并发情况下的性能表现可能较差,可能无法满足高流量网站的需求。
2. **安全性挑战**:由于其开源特性,PHP程序容易受到黑客攻击,如果不对代码进行严格审计,可能会引发安全隐患。
3. **现代化支持不足**:随着技术的发展,PHP在某些现代化开发架构(如微服务)中的支持可能不如其他语言。对于需要高并发和高可用性的系统,PHP可能不是最佳选择。

问题5:数字货币钱包开发过程中常见的挑战与解决方案
在进行数字货币钱包开发时,开发者常常会面临以下挑战:

1. **技术选择**:随着技术的快速变化,如何选择合适的开发框架和工具是一个难题。建议开发者在项目初期进行充分的技术调研与评估,根据项目需求选择合适的技术栈。

2. **安全性问题**:正如之前所提到的,安全性是开发数字货币钱包的关键。解决方案包括使用多层保护机制、进行代码审计、选择安全的存储方式等。

3. **用户体验**:用户界面的设计直接影响用户的使用感受。解决方案是在设计阶段进行用户调研,了解目标用户的需求,设计出友好、易用的界面。

4. **合规性问题**:随着各国对数字货币的监管日益严格,开发者需要确保其钱包符合当地的法律法规,避免因合规问题导致法律风险。

5. **性能**:在交易量激增时,如何确保系统的高可用性与性能是一个挑战。可以通过搭建高可用架构、数据库和负载均衡等手段来解决这一问题。

总结来说,开发一个安全且功能完备的数字货币PHP钱包并非易事,但只要掌握了核心知识和技术,认真对待每一个细节,便可以成功构建出能有效满足用户需求的数字货币管理工具。随着市场需求的不断增长,数字货币钱包的发展前景也将更加广阔。
搜索
最近发表
Recent Img
数字货币PHP钱包源码:创

2025-06-06

Recent Img
币圈术语解析:深入理解

2025-06-06

Recent Img
2023年最新区块链ALS钱包排

2025-06-06

Recent Img
CGPay钱包手机版下载安装指

2025-06-06

Recent Img
比特派真假识别方法:如

2025-06-06

Recent Img
虚拟币钱包提现到银行卡

2025-06-06

Recent Img
如何快速查询区块链钱包

2025-06-06

Recent Img
数字货币冷钱包和热钱包

2025-06-06

Recent Img
数字货币钱包的选择与安

2025-06-06

Recent Img
由于字数限制,我将为您

2025-06-06

热点文章

  • 如何安全访问比特派钱包
  • U钱包是否上征信?全面解
  • 区块链钱包如何有效给他
  • 智能钱包官网首页登录:
  • OKEx交易所最新数字货币动
  • 区块链数字钱包卡:安全
  • 如何判断钱包地址属于哪
  • 揭开区块链智能收益钱包
  • 深入探讨区块链的概念与
  • 如何快速查看和截图您的
关于我们

tokenim钱包官网下载是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

友情链接
  • tokenim钱包官网下载
  • tokenim钱包最新版APP下载
联系我们
  • 地址:广东省广州市

  • 邮箱:ttttpppp@tokenpocket.com
    电话:400-999-9999

2003-2025 tokenim钱包官网 @版权所有|网站地图|吉ICP备17001070号-1